### *Clinical Case Summary*
*Patient:*
A 62-year-old male, known case of bilateral renal lesions of neoplastic etiology, presented with a heterogeneously enhancing lobulated mass measuring 9.6 x 7.7 x 6.5 cm in the left upper pole and interpolar region with extension into the renal hilum, abutting the pelvicalyceal system. A secondary lesion measuring 18 x 17 x 15 mm was identified in the right interpolar region. The patient had previously undergone a left radical nephrectomy and was planned for definitive minimally invasive management of the right renal lesion.
### *Procedure Details*
Following thorough pre-procedural optimization and informed consent, *USG and CT-guided percutaneous cryoablation* of the right renal lesion was performed under general anesthesia with strict aseptic precautions. Two 17G x 17.5 cm cryoablation probes were deployed, utilizing a *Boston Cryo System* for precise thermal ablation. The freeze–thaw–freeze protocol was applied (10 min freeze – 8 min thaw – 8 min freeze) to ensure complete cytotoxic necrosis of the tumor tissue while sparing surrounding parenchyma.
Intra-procedural imaging confirmed appropriate ice-ball formation encompassing the entire lesion with adequate ablative margins. Final tract ablation and dressing were performed post-procedure. The intervention was uneventful, with no peri-procedural complications.
### *Outcome*
The patient tolerated the procedure well and was monitored post-operatively in the recovery unit. He was discharged on the third post-procedural day in a stable and satisfactory clinical condition.
This case exemplifies the safe and effective use of *image-guided percutaneous cryoablation* as a nephron-sparing, minimally invasive treatment for select renal neoplasms, especially in patients unfit for repeat major surgery.
